Last Saturday the pitches at Ellon Meadows were not frozen on the surface, but still frozen deep down, meaning the rain water on the surface couldn’t drain. This created a dangerous environment and one that would also damage the pitches badly. All training headed to Deer Park and the beaches again, while the First XV home league game against Deeside and the U18 home Cup game against Aberdeen Wanderers was postponed. The U18 hope to get the game played this Saturday with a 13:00 KO, while the First XV must wait until February 20th for their next game. That will be two months without a game, and the game on February 20th is away to bottom end of the table Stornoway. In what will be an important game for Ellon. Ellon must win against Stornoway away and Shetland at home if they are to stay up.
This weekend is Youth Caledonia Cup weekend! The U18 hope the Caledonia Cup game will go ahead after two postponements. A win sees a home game against Mackie in the next round, a loss sees them drop into the Caledonia Bowl. The U16 play away to Highland in Inverness on Sunday, while U15 play at home to Mackie, both with a 13:00 KO.
S1/2 mix together this Sunday to travel to St Andrews for a morning fixture against Madras. In what should be a close hotly contested game. Both teams needing a run out after a few cancelled matches.
